Hi. i have a Nissan p12 2004 2.0 aut gasolin. I have problem with the kickdown. It`s working on and off. If i hit a bump in the road it can begin to work an last for 100m to 3-4 days driving .I have checked the oil , an its good . My local Nissan workshop took and cumputer test , but find nothing wrong. The manual (triptronic) its working normal.

Answer
Endre,

The kickdown is electronic on your vehicle.  So, it could be the vacuum switch that lets the computer know that the vacuum has dropped and it is time to kick down, the harness could have a loose connection and the kickdown valve in the transmission could have a loose connection.  Now, I would think the vacuum switch or the harness since you say the tiptronic is working properly.
